What The Job Usually Involves

The scope has to reflect both the service standard and the district pressure.

Condition review of render or masonry, including coating failure, cracking, staining, and areas that may need specialist repair before painting. In Fulham, that usually starts with external fabric decoration where the coating system has to be chosen around the substrate chemistry rather than picked from a standard range.

Preparation and paint-system guidance suited to the substrate and how the elevation is exposed. That matters more here because rear extensions and loft conversions sometimes need internal access planning to avoid carrying materials through finished rooms or disrupting family routines.

A façade-first approach that considers visual consistency across the elevation, not just isolated patches. It is especially relevant for victorian terraces with bay windows and rear extensions and similar local buildings.

Coordination around access, street presentation, and the practical constraints of working on exposed exteriors.
